Michigan is home to some of the finest golf resorts in the country. Whether you’re looking for a relaxing weekend getaway or an unforgettable golfing experience, Michigan has it all from luxurious spa experiences to championship courses. 

The Grand Traverse Resort and Spa offers world-class golfing with two championship courses designed by Jack Nicklaus and Gary Player. The resort also features a full-service spa, fitness center, and multiple dining options. 

The Treetops Resort in Gaylord is another great option for those looking for a top-notch golf experience. With five championship courses designed by Robert Trent Jones Sr., Tom Fazio, Rick Smith, and Dave Pelz, this resort offers something for every level of golfer. In addition to its award-winning courses, Treetops also features a full-service spa and fitness center as well as several restaurants and bars. 

And the Bay Harbor Golf Club is one of the most scenic spots in Michigan with breathtaking views of Lake Michigan from its three championship courses designed by Arthur Hills and Gary Koch. This resort also offers luxury accommodations along with fine dining options and other amenities such as tennis courts and swimming pools.

When will golf courses open in Michigan?

The seasonal opening of any golf courses depends on the weather and individual course conditions. ,Some courses will open when the snow has melted enough to clear the fairways. Even in the middle of winter. However as a rule of thumb the typical last measurable snowfall in southern Michigan is April 10th.

How many golf courses in Michigan

Michigan has over 650 public and over 120 private golf courses. Michigan ranks 4th in the country for the number of golf courses available. Not bad for a four season state.
